Riad La Maison Arabe began in the mid 1940's as the first restaurant in the Medina of Marrakesh specializing in Moroccan cuisine. The restaurant quickly established itself as a legendary gastronomic meeting place frequented by distinguished travelers such as Winston Churchill and Queen Ingrid of Denmark. The Riad is located in the romantic medina of Marrakech, in the shadow of the Bab Doukkala mosque. It lives on today as an exclusive luxury Riad featuring 17 rooms and suites, two restaurants, a pool, spa and a cooking school.

Today, you will enjoy a sightseeing of Marrakesh nicknamed "The Pearl of the South," featuring a visit to the 16th century Saadian Tombs, "Dar Si Said" Museum of Moroccan Arts, the fragrant Menara Gardens, the Koutoubia Minaret and the magnificent Bahia Palace with its extraordinary tiles, opulent courtyards and fountains. After lunch on your own, you will visit of the Djemmaa-el-Fna Square where fortune-tellers, acrobats, vendors, snake charmers and magicians put on a never-ending show.
